Tales Woven in Threads: Exploring Moroccan Carpet Patterns
Each vibrant Moroccan carpet is a visual symphony, telling stories of culture through its mesmerizing patterns. Crafted with meticulous care, these carpets showcase an array of abstract designs that symbolize various aspects of Moroccan life and beliefs. From the bold hues to the exquisite details, every thread weaves a narrative which embodies viewers into a world of artistry and cultural beauty.
Timeless motifs like the Berber knot, often found in carpets from the Atlas Mountains, evoke scenes of nomadic life and desert landscapes. Meanwhile, city-dwelling carpets often feature more complex patterns inspired by Arabic calligraphy and Islamic geometric designs, reflecting the impact of religion on Moroccan art.
Unveiling these carpets is a journey through time and art. Each piece stands as a testament to the talent of Moroccan artisans and their ability to weave simple threads into masterpieces that reveal the soul of a nation.
